Germanium SB0550 Repair - Oct 10, 2007 - no Line-In signal getting to Line-In opamp U3 (15532) - no +12vdc to Line-In (U3) and ADC pre-processing opamps (U2 and U5) (15532's) - accidental probe short: "D-9 to what looks like C-15, left channel coupling capacitor"

Germanium SB0550 Repair - Oct 10, 2007 - closeup, U3 Line-In opamp installation and C15, C27 Line-In coupling caps - note amount of residual solder-flux and marginal soldering

Germanium SB0550 Repair - Oct 10, 2007 - Uninsulated "paperclip" type wire and "shorting loops" removed - excess solder and flux removed - PCB holes cleared of solder

Germanium SB0550 Repair - Oct 10, 2007 - 2min ultrasonic cleaning bath and 2hr drying cycle - L12 missing: might have "blown off" when accidental short occured - looks to be standard "ferrite bead" type inductor - should be connected to "tip" on Line-In/MIC/Flexijack

Germanium SB0550 Repair - Oct 10, 2007 - removed relays and "flexijack" - check relays for open coils and burn-contacts - look for burnt PCB traces under relays and flexijack - discovered one burnt trace related to "tip" and "missing" L12 - SW2 relay contacts, 7,8,9 are open and needs replacement

Germanium SB0550 Repair - Oct 12, 2007 - burnt trace repair - 30awg Kaynar wire, held in place with masking tape, prior to soldering - thin layer of epoxy will be added after trace repair - shown with Flexijack and relays removed

Germanium SB0550 Repair - Oct 12, 2007 - R35, 4.7ohm, +12vdc Limit Resistor OPEN, (shown removed) - supplies +12vdc to U3, U2 and U5 opamps - R12, 4.7ohm, -12vdc Limit Resistor - C19 and C17 and X-FI LED Cover removed, space for replacing burnt/open R35

Germanium SB0550 Repair - Oct 12, 2007 - R35, R12 replaced with 3.9ohm low-noise, 1%, 0805 - both replaced to keep +/-12vdc balanced - C19, C17 and X-FI LED Cover reinstalled
